Born Mar 12 1897, Ramseur, Randolph County, North Carolina.1,2,3,4,9,13,14,15,16,17,18  (The Holly Spring MM abstracts show Carl born 12 Mo 25, 1896, apparently in error).19  

On Jun 5 1918 Carl Cyrus Hinshaw, age 21, registered for the World War I draft in Randolph County, North Carolina.  He declared he was born March 12 1897 in Ramseur, North Carolina, and he was then still residing at Ramseur #1, North Carolina where he was self-employed.  He declared his nearest relative was Lewis Hinshaw of Ramseur.  He was recorded as medium height, medium build, blue eyes, light hair.15  

He married Fleta May Allen2,4 [Fleta Mae Allen20].  Fleta, daughter of Walter Jay Allen & Nancy Florence Hodgin, was born Mar 11 1897, North Carolina.1,2,4,18,20  

Carl and family were shown in the 1920 census (Feb 18-19 1920), Coleridge Township, Randolph County, North Carolina:1

Hinshaw, Carl C., head-of-household, age 22,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ina; rented home; farmer, general farm.
Hinshaw, Fleta M., wife, age 22,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ina.
Hinshaw, Walter L, son, age 2 years 4 months,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ina.
Hinshaw, Mildred M, daughter, age 4 months,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ina.
Living in the same dwelling with Carl and family in 1920 (and from whom Carl was renting his home) were Carl's grandparents;21 living next door in 1920 were Carl's parents and siblings.22  

Fleta died Dec 15 1929, buried Holly Spring Friends Cemetery, Ramseur, Randolph County, North Carolina.4,18  

Widower Carl and family were shown in the 1930 census (May 12 1930), Coleridge Township, Randolph County, North Carolina:3

Hinshaw, Carl C., head-of-household, age 33,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ina; widower; first married at age 19; rented home; occupation: farmer.
Hinshaw, Walter L, son, age 12,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ina; attended school.
Hinshaw, Mildred M, daughter, age 10,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ina; attended school.
Hinshaw, E. Alese, daughter, age 5, born in North Carolina; parents born in North Carolina.
Hall, Oscar, lodger, age 16, born in Ohio; farm laborer.
Living next door in 1930 were Carl's parents and siblings.23  

He then married Hazel Jeanette Stout, Mar 9 1932.2,8,24  Hazel, daughter of Charles Arthur Stout & Mary Ellen Cox, was born Aug 25 1907, North Carolina.2,9,18,24  

Carl and family were shown in the 1940 census (Apr 26 1940), Coleridge Township, Randolph County, North Carolina:9

Hinshaw, Carl C., head-of-household, age 43, born in North Carolina; completed 7th grade;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ina; owned farm ($800 value); occupation: farmer, farm.
Hinshaw, Hazel S., wife, age 32, born in North Carolina; completed 2 years of high school;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ina.
Hinshaw, Mildred M, daughter, age 20, born in North Carolina; completed 1 year of high school;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ina; occupation: transfer, hosiery mill; worked 26 weeks in 1939; $300 wages in 1939.
Hinshaw, Edith A, daughter, age 15, born in North Carolina; completed 7th grade;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ina; attended school.
Hinshaw, Franklin T, son, age 7, born in North Carolina; completed 1st grade;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ina; attended school.
Hinshaw, Paul R, son, age 5, born in North Carolina;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ina.
Hinshaw, Myron, son, age 3, born in North Carolina;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ina [sic].
Hinshaw, Eleanor J, daughter, age 1, born in North Carolina; on Apr 1 1935 was living in rural Randolph County, North Carolina [sic].

For more than fifty years (at least until 1982) Carl lived in the house build by his grandfather, Thomas Hinshaw.25  

In 1965 in North Carolina, Carl first obtained his Social Security number.2,13  

Hazel died Apr 27 1968, Randolph County, North Carolina; age 61.18,26  

In 1985 Carl was living in Ramseur, Randolph County, North Carolina.2  

Carl Cyrus Hinshaw died Nov 30 1985, Asheboro, Randolph County, North Carolina; age 88.2,13,14,18,27
